Yes, candidates passing Class 12 with at least 80% aggregate are eligible for direct admission to BTech course. Additionally, Admission to BTech course is based on national or state-level Engineering entrance exam or AMCAT score. The university also accepts CUET UG or JEE Main score for admission to all BTech specialisations. The university also accepts NEET score for BTech Biotechnology. Besides, candidates must pass Class 12 with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ics as subjects is required to apply for BTech course. For Biotechnology, Food Technology and Bioinformatics, candidates need to pass Class 12 with PCM/ PCB. After the completion of the selection rounds, aspirants need to pay a course fee to confirm their seat in the university. The total tuition fee for BTech ranges between INR 5.20Lacsand INR 12.32Lacsas per an unofficial source. Click here to know more about Amity Jaipur BTech admission.
Yes, Jaipur National University does offer BTech courses for the duration of four years, and they are offered in full-time mode. The university offers several specialisations in BTech courses. To get admission into these courses, candidates must complete their Class 12 from the PCB/PCM stream with a minimum aggregate of 50%. Note: Candidates qualifying from the PCB stream can only apply for certain BTech specialisations, such as Biotechnology, Food Technology, and Biomedical Engineering.
